电商网站必备的数据库系统与特点 (电商网站需要具备的数据库)

随着互联网的发展,电子商务成为了一种全新的商业模式,越来越多的企业选择开展电子商务。电商网站的复杂性和规模使得数据库系统成为电商网站必不可少的一部分。本文将详细介绍电商网站所需的数据库系统及其特点。

一、关系数据库管理系统(RDBMS)

目前绝大多数电商网站使用的是关系数据库管理系统,如MySQL、Oracle、SQL Server等等。他们是在2023年之前,关系型数据库一直是市场上主要的DBMS。关系型数据库采用了表格格式存储数据,采用SQL语言进行操作。由于SQL语言具有流行度、功能强大、可靠性高以及商用支持等优点,关系型数据库一直是企业数据库中的首选。

二、非结构化数据库管理系统(NoSQL)

随着电商网站规模的不断扩大,传统的关系数据库管理系统在性能上面临着巨大的挑战。为了解决这个问题,出现了一种新型的数据库管理系统,称为非结构化数据库管理系统,NoSQL。NoSQL具有高性能的特点,适合存储海量数据,可以以更好的方式满足应用的实时或近实时的数据需求。在电商中,NoSQL的一项常见应用是缓存系统,例如Memcached和Redis。

三、特点

1. 高度可靠性和安全性

在电商网站中,保证数据的安全是至关重要的。因为任何一个数据泄漏都会对企业和客户的信誉造成极大的影响。数据库必须具有高度可靠性和安全性,以确保数据的不被篡改或泄漏。

2. 高度可扩展性

电商网站规模不断扩大,对数据存储和处理的需求不断增加。因此,要求数据库具有高度可扩展性,可以随着业务需求进行扩容,在不影响正常运行的情况下,增加服务器性能。

3. 高效性

电商网站需要快速响应查询请求和数据交换,因此,在电商网站中,要求数据库具有高效性。这种高效性可以通过加载索引、优化SQL查询等方式实现。

4. 个性化

随着互联网的发展,消费者对于个性化和定制化服务的需求不断增加,电商网站需要数据库能够为消费者和企业提供组合服务,定制化的选择等。

5. 实时性

网站的实时性要求非常高,因为任何延迟都可能导致客户的不满,影响商业进程。因此,一个良好的数据库必须具有高可用性、可靠性和实时性。在某些情况下,企业甚至需要使用实时数据库,以便数据能够随着时间定期更新。

四、

电商网站是互联网时代的产物,其规模和复杂性要求数据库系统具有高度可靠性、高度可扩展性、高效性、个性化和实时性。对于不同的业务需求,不同的数据库管理系统都有其独特的优势,在优化数据库选择和配置方面要充分考虑当下业务的发展和未来的应用需求。


数据运维技术 » 电商网站必备的数据库系统与特点 (电商网站需要具备的数据库)